Tetrahydrofurfuryl acrylate (THFA, CAS 2399-48-6) is a low-viscosity, mono-functional UV/EB-curable acrylate monomer built on a cyclic-ether (tetrahydrofuran) ring. It combines low viscosity and low volatility with excellent adhesion to difficult substrates — polycarbonate (PC), PET, ABS, and metals — together with strong solvency and fast cure, making it a popular reactive diluent in UV/EB inks, coatings, varnishes, adhesives, and 3D-printing resins. GHS — Warning: causes skin and serious eye irritation (H315, H319); as an acrylate ester it may cause an allergic skin reaction (H317) in sensitive individuals and may be harmful to aquatic life — avoid skin contact and release to waterways. Stabilised with ~150 ppm MEHQ to inhibit polymerisation; protect from heat, light, peroxides, and other free-radical sources. High flash point (> 110 °C) — not classified as a flammable dangerous good for transport. Always refer to the current SDS.

UV/EB Coatings & Inks
A low-viscosity reactive diluent and adhesion promoter for UV/EB coatings, varnishes, overprint varnishes, and inks on plastics (PC, PET, ABS) and metal — cutting viscosity while improving substrate wetting and adhesion.
UV Adhesives, Sealants & 3D-Printing Resins
A fast-curing reactive diluent for UV adhesives and sealants where strong adhesion is required, and for stereolithography (SLA/DLP) 3D-printing resins needing low viscosity and good mechanical build.
Specialty & Functional Coatings
Used in fibre and textile surface treatment and transfer-printing auxiliaries, nanocomposite binders (for example Ag/polymer systems), and other functional UV-curable formulations.
